Let \({\mathfrak g}\) be the Lie algebra and \(U({\mathfrak g})\) the enveloping algebra of the real connected unimodular Lie group \(G\) with a discrete series. This paper proves that \(U({\mathfrak g})\), when localized at one central element, becomes a tensor product of a Weyl algebra over a ring of Laurent polynomials in one variable and the enveloping algebra of a reductive Lie algebra. In particular it settles the Gelfand-Kirillov conjecture in the affirmative for unimodular solvable groups with a discrete series. The proof uses an earlier structural result of the first author [Ann. Math., II. Ser. 104, 431-458 (1976; Zbl 0359.22007)] that any such group is the semidirect product of a semisimple group and a \(H\)- group. The methods are classical and largely inspired by [\textit{J. Dixmier}, Algèbre enveloppantes (1974; Zbl 0308.17007)] and the calculations are very explicit.
